**Runbook: Bakery Order-Cutoff Enforcement (Ovenlight)**

Cutoff is 14:00 local per store, enforced by the Ovenlight scheduler. If orders slip past cutoff: check the cutoff-eval worker first, then the store clock sync. Do not manually flip order states; use the reconcile endpoint. Page the Crumbline team only if reconcile fails twice. Authenticate against the reconcile service with the key below.

API key for bageg-kajef: vxb2-ss

**Q: How do I access the shard-map admin tool for the Nestwell profile store?**

A: The profile store is split across eight shards keyed by account hash. Rebalancing requires the shard-map tool, which lives behind the sealed contractor vault. Request access from your onboarding lead, then unseal the vault with the passphrase below.

recovery phrase for fahop-hafog: oliael-caswyn-jorax

Subject: RemindRx cut-over complete

Team, the clinic appointment reminder job moved off the old Bramleigh scheduler last night. Cut-over finished at 01:40 with no missed sends; the backlog from the maintenance window drained by 03:00. Patients at the Dunmore and Catesby clinics now get reminders from the new sender profile, so expect a few questions about the changed message format. Quiet hours and retry behavior are unchanged. If someone asks what the job is configured to do, the live values are below.

deployment values, kahag-fahap:
SORIX_PIN=9289
SORIX_TENANT=frador
SORIX_METRICS_HOST=metrics.sorix.brasktech.corp
SORIX_SEAL=seal_56930044
SORIX_STANDBY_TEAM=sorwyn